#95212f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95212f is composed of 58.4% red, 12.9%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 77.9% magenta, 68.5%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 352.8 degrees, a saturation of 63.7% and a lightness of 35.7%. #95212f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ff425e with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#95212f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040101 is the darkest color, while #fcf3f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95212f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d5959 is the less saturated color, while #b1051a is the most saturated one.
